Abstract
The correct name for the New Zealand plant, kanono (Rubiaceae), is Coprosma autumnalis Colenso, which name is lectotypified here. A drawing made of the species by John Buchanan in the late 1860s is reproduced. The phenology of the plant, marked in the specific epithet, is examined.
